Overview of Ivy Tech Community College-Northeast

Quick Facts

11,067 students

100% admitted

$3,234 tuition/year

  • 5,077 full time
  • 5,990 part time
  • 2,118 men full time
  • 2,959 women full time
  • open enrollment
  • $6,906 out of state
  • $120 fees
  • N/A room & board
  • $1,070 books

At a Glance

Institution Type: Public
Campus Setting: Large city
Highest Degree Offered: Associate's
Level of Institution: At least 2 but less than 4 years
Calendar: Semester
